Exploring Bali with a Private Driver: An In-Depth Review
Thinking about seeing Bali without the hassle of public transport? This private tour with a local Balinese driver offers a personalized, relaxed way to discover the island’s highlights. For just $38 per person, you get a private air-conditioned vehicle, your own English-speaking driver, and the flexibility to craft your own day’s adventure.
What we really appreciate about this experience is its adaptability. Whether you’re keen to visit temples, waterfalls, or beaches, you can tailor the day to your interests—no fixed schedule, no rushing. That said, one thing to consider is that entrance fees, food, drinks, and personal expenses aren’t included, so budget accordingly.
This tour suits travelers who value comfort, privacy, and a local touch. If you’re the type to want a flexible, hassle-free way to explore Bali’s diverse sights with someone who knows the island well, this could be perfect for you.

The tour’s flexibility makes each day unique. Typically, travelers start with a pickup from their accommodation, then head out on a journey customized to their interests.
Stops might include:
– Batuan Lakes: Expect stunning views, peaceful surroundings, and a chance to relax away from tourist crowds.
– GWK (Garuda Wisnu Kencana Cultural Park): A cultural site with impressive statues and great viewpoints of Bali’s landscape.
– Tanan Lot Temple: Famous for its breathtaking setting, especially at sunset—perfect for memorable photos.
– Jimbaran: Known for its fresh seafood and relaxing beach vibe.
What makes each stop special?
For instance, Tanan Lot Temple offers not just spiritual significance but also a picturesque backdrop that’s worth lingering for. The lakes provide a refreshing break and photo opportunities, while Jimbaran’s beaches let you unwind with delicious local cuisine.
Timing and Duration:
The tour lasts around 10 to 11 hours, giving plenty of time at each location without feeling rushed. Your driver will wait for you at every stop, ensuring you can explore at your own pace. Many reviewers mention that their driver was well-organized and attentive, making the long day enjoyable rather than exhausting.

Is the tour suitable for all ages?
Yes, most travelers can participate, and the flexibility allows you to tailor stops suited for children or older adults.
What’s included in the price?
The price covers a private, air-conditioned vehicle, an English-speaking driver, parking fees, petrol, and mineral water.
Are entrance tickets included?
No, entrance fees to temples or attractions are not included, so plan to budget separately.
Can I choose my departure time?
Yes, the departure time is flexible and can be arranged based on your preferences.
How long does the tour last?
The typical duration is around 10 to 11 hours, giving enough time for multiple stops without feeling rushed.
Is this a group or private experience?
It’s a private tour, so only your group participates, ensuring personalized attention and flexibility.
